Square Foot to Homestead Conversion Guide (ft² to homestead)
Performing a conversion from Square Foot to Homestead requires an understanding of the relationship between their respective area magnitudes. This guide provides the exact computation parameters needed to transition from ft² to homestead without losing data integrity.
Conversion Table
| Square Foot (ft²) | Homestead (homestead) |
|---|---|
| 0.001 | 1.4348e-10 |
| 0.01 | 1.4348e-9 |
| 0.1 | 1.4348e-8 |
| 1 | 1.4348e-7 |
| 5 | 7.17401e-7 |
| 10 | 0.0000014348 |
| 50 | 0.00000717401 |
| 100 | 0.000014348 |
| 500 | 0.0000717401 |
| 1000 | 0.00014348 |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the exact ratio of Square Foot to Homestead?
One Square Foot is equal to 1.4348020145267082e-7 Homestead.
